Women’s golf finishes fifth, Pantelas second in Big East Championship

Junior Cassie Pantelas’ five-over-par, 74, performance on Sunday propelled her into a second-place individual finish at the 2017 Big East Championship. The Pirates finished fifth as a team.

Pantelas headed into the Tournament’s final round as the field leader but her struggles on the front nine proved to be too deep of a hole to fully recover from. Through the first three holes, the Pirate captain was one-under-par but she would go on to double-bogey both the fourth and ninth holes. Pantelas picked up the effort on the back-nine tallying birdies on holes 11 and 17. Pantelas tied Georgetown’s Lauren Gros at six-over-par for the Tournament giving her a share of second place, four strokes behind Tournament champion Lauren Tibbets of Butler.
